Post by Comadevil »

[quote=""HuggyPierre""]That is just a joke if you compare what Obama achieved and what - for example - Willy Brandt achieved. [/quote]

When Brandt got the prize only 4 of the nine "east-treaties" were signed, when he was nominated even less. Nobody knew to that time what could be achieved with this. The prize was given to back him up

Nobel prizes were and are often controversial. This is now in the public controversial because everybody can judge this decision because it is the peace prize

Controversys about the other prizes aren't so much recognized of the public because they often cannot understand it
